Classy Cat
By Nora Simmons
While few of us are willing to risk life and limb to give our cat a bath, sometimes she needs a little help keeping up appearances. Lend her a hand (without endangering yours) with these convenient tools.
deBotanica Catnip Bath Wipes
Perfect when kitty has fallen down on her upkeep job and you don’t feel brave enough to give her a good soaking. She’ll tolerate the moist wipe down—reminiscent of her mother’s tongue—and even get a little kooky from the catnip. The organic aloe vera and vitamin E will help keep her coat soft and shiny. $8.95; debotanica.com
Kong Zoom Groom
The soft rubber nubs on this tool give your cat a much-appreciated massage, while it removes loose fur—which your guests will appreciate when they don’t have to de-fuzz their pants after dinner parties. Great for short-haired and sensitive-skinned cats. $7.99; kongcompany.com
Furminator
This ingenious deshedding tool pulls out your kitty’s dead undercoat—along with the loose topcoat—so that you can get rid of excess fur before it takes over your couch. Great for long-haired and mat-prone kitties. $34.95; furminator.com —NS
